Kuruballi - Digapahandi, Ganjam

Kuruballi is a village situated in the Digapahandi tehsil of Ganjam district, Odisha. It is located approximately 48 km from Nuagaon and around 68 km from Chatrapur. Nimakhandipentha ser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kuruballi village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kuruballi is 412910. The village covers a total geographical area of 72 hectares and falls under the 761011 pincode. Digapahandi is the nearest town, located about 12 km away.

Kuruballi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Digapahandi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Berhampur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kuruballi

According to the 2011 Census, Kuruballi village had a total population of 290 people, including 143 males and 147 females, living in 62 households. The sex ratio was 1,028 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 64.29%, with male literacy at 76.23% and female literacy at 53.08%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 77.

Transport and Connectivity of Kuruballi

Kuruballi is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Golanthra, while the nearest airport is Utkela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 125.5 km.
